Choose Your Battles

If you are going to live out your destiny, you have to be selective about what you give your attention and time to. You have to know which thoughts, comments and people to ignore.

We will have a lot opposition in our life, with people questioning and challenging us.  But all the while, we have to stay focused.  What we learn from all this is we don’t have to make every critic understand why we do the things the way we do.  We are focused on what God has called us to do.  In the same way, in order to fully reach your God-given destiny and be effective, there will be some critics in life that you will have to ignore their insults, opinions, and speculations, you’ll have to lay them aside.  That means keeping your eyes on God and focused on what He says about you.  He approves you, and that’s all that matters.  When others don’t give you their approval, when others are talking about you, learn to ignore it and let it go as you can reach your God-given destiny.  God has empowered and equipped you with everything that you need.  Don’t waste your valuable time trying to play up to people, trying to win over all your critics, trying to prove to someone that you’re important.  God approves you, and that is what matters.  Your future is too big to get distracted by small battles.
